Donate your day!
The Samaritan's Purse organization has restored over 150 homes in Island Park. They have extended their originally proposed commitment to help restore homes in this community from 6 months to one year. There is plenty of work to be done and volunteers are welcome to GIVE their time.
Another way you may be able to help is to offer assistance in anyway you can to GIVE exposure to the efforts in progress. If you have any contacts in media, there are so many amazing stories worth reporting. Volunteers have been coming from all over the world... Hawaii and Japan!

Arrive M-F 7 am. Dress for labor, boots, N-95 mask is recommended, water-proof gloves and gear, hat. ( I suggest bringing a change of clothes) Water-proof gear will be provided if needed. Bring your own food & water. Tools are supplied. This organization does not collect donation items or monetary contributions.
They need your LABOR! An orientation and training will be provided.
Every team is lead by a qualified professional. Donate your day!
